Northern Ireland Troubles (Legacy and Reconciliation) Bill: Second Reading

Government Bill Foreign Affairs

At a glance

This division passed on 24 May 2022 by a margin of 77, with 285 Ayes and 208 Noes. The largest Aye bloc was Conservative with 276 votes. The largest No bloc was Labour with 142 votes. The 138 MPs who did not vote outnumbered the margin — enough to have changed the result. This motion was proposed by The Secretary of State for Northern Ireland. This division took place during a debate on Northern Ireland Troubles (Legacy and Reconciliation) Bill. This division is linked to the Northern Ireland Troubles (Legacy and Reconciliation) Act 2023 (Government Bill).

The motion

Proposed by The Secretary of State for Northern Ireland

I beg to move, That the Bill be now read a Second time. The troubles represented a terrible period in Northern Ireland’s past and in these islands as a whole. They claimed the lives of some 3,500 people in Northern Ireland, across Great Britain and in Ireland. They left tens of thousands injured and…
